Moving sprites at different speeds
  • Key Stage 1
  • Year 2
  • Computing
In this video, I'm going to demonstrate the set speed block. It's an orange block, and you can see in my programme you put the speed block before your movement block so that it can affect that movement. So the speed block has got three different speeds. It's got slow, medium, and fast. So you can click on the arrow like I did to get this menu. This tack character has got slow speed, the chicken has got medium speed and the crab has got fast speed. So let's have a race with these sprites and see which one will win. I'm going to press the green flag now.
